Select from our range of Millermatic® all-in-one MIG welders, available in both single-phase for general use and more robust three-phase systems for complex applications, including welding stainless steel and aluminum. These versatile machines cater to a wide array of welding requirements.
TIG welding, known for its precision, is ideal for critical welds in metals such as mild steel, aluminum, and stainless steel. Similar to MIG welding, it also requires a shielding gas, usually argon, to protect the weld area from contamination.
Stick welding, known for its simplicity and portability, is an affordable and versatile welding method. Explore our selection of Miller stick welders, some of which also feature TIG welding capabilities for added flexibility in your welding projects.
Engine-driven Driven Welders, powered by gasoline, diesel, or propane, support various welding processes like Stick, TIG, MIG, and Flux-Cored welding. Designed for outdoor use, they are commonly transported on trucks or trailers, offering mobility for on-site welding tasks.
Multiprocess welders offer the convenience of handling various welding jobs in workshops and field settings without changing power sources. This efficiency saves both time and money.
